Optimizing public health in Senhor do Bonfim: cornea donation for transplantation.
The restructuring process of public health in Senhor do Bonfim has gained another important chapter. This Thursday, the Dom Antônio Monteiro Hospital – HDAM, through the Intra-Hospital Commission for Organ and Tissue Donation – CIHDOTT, carried out, for the first time in history, the harvesting of corneas for transplantation. This achievement represents a significant advance for the municipality, which was recently accredited and trained its professionals to meet this demand.
A milestone in the municipality's health sector.
When the family authorizes the donation, CIHDOTT performs the removal of the ocular tissue and sends it to the Eye Bank through the State Transplant Center. Currently, there are 1,182 people on the waiting list for a cornea to regain their sight. On this historic day, it is important to thank not only the CIHDOTT team, but also the families who had the nobility to help other people, even in the midst of a moment of great pain and loss.

The importance of family dialogue
In Brazil, transplants can only occur with the authorization of a family member of the donor. Therefore, it is essential to discuss your wish to be a donor with your family and help save lives through organ and tissue donation.
